You should not have any problem driving Malaysian freeways, but two pointers:

If its raining (hard) consider pulling over as drivers here sometimes are bit too overconfident (like many places)

Ensure you have a good roadside assistance coverage and take at least two SIM cards (different carriers) to double odds of coverage.
